Jiddu Krishnamurti ByExpress News ServiceOur brains, through constant habit in which it has found security, has become mechanical. The brain has become, if you observe, mechanical – the repetition of it, pleasure, the burden of fear and not being able to resolve it. Where there is the pursuit and a direction, which becomes mechanical, the mind and the brain deteriorate. The repetition of pleasure, sexual, or the pleasure of achievement, the pleasure of possession, the pleasure of attachment, all these make the brain deteriorate because they are repetitive. That repetitive pursuing pleasure everlastingly does bring about the deterioration of the brain..
